Plans are underway to retrieve powers - Isura
February 20, 2017 11:12 am
A proposal has been handed over to all the Provincial Councils against the enactment of the Urban Development Authority (UDA) to decentralize some of the powers of the Local Government bodies, Western Province Chief Minister Isura Devapriya says.
The Chief Minister said that due to decentralization, the LG bodies have missed the authority to approve plans.
“The UDA still have time to change its stance, or we will start to act according to the terms of our proposal,” he said.
